Transaction 331e95b4d52579c3515ee563eb8545b4b51c760e5cd76f580bb72797d678e12f

1 Input
2 Outputs
  • 331e95b4d52579c3515ee563eb8545b4b51c760e5cd76f580bb72797d678e12f:0
  • value  37457905
    address  37XaFmr6GxKr1PpzGmKXYnwmQXDB5pRtMF
  • 331e95b4d52579c3515ee563eb8545b4b51c760e5cd76f580bb72797d678e12f:1
  • value  19067372
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e